This is a striking, minimalist, and highly graphic pictorial rug that captures the raw, contorted energy of the wild. The background is a mottled, natural slate-grey and beige wool, featuring beautiful, horizontal abrash (color variation) that gives it an organic, weathered texture. Dominating the entire field is a single, massive white/cream spotted panther (or leopard) depicted in a dramatic, tumbling or acrobatic pose. The feline is contorted with its limbs splayed in mid-air, a long curly tail, and its head turned sharply upward.

The animal is covered entirely in hundreds of small, precise black spots, giving it a jewel-like, textured appearance. Its face is detailed with a sharp eye, a black snout, and a distinct, expressive profile. The rug is framed by a simple, graphic border featuring a repeating black and cream zigzag/chevronpattern, providing a crisp, minimalist frame.
